Practical Tips for Understanding NFL Free Agency
- Analyze Contract Details: Scrutinize contract specifics (guaranteed money, incentives) to understand the true value of the deal.
- Consider Positional Need: Assess whether the player fills a critical need for the team.
- Evaluate Player's Past Performance: Analyze statistics and game film to assess the player’s skills and weaknesses.
- Assess Salary Cap Implications: Understand how the contract impacts the team's overall salary cap situation.
- Look at the Big Picture: Consider how the signing fits into the team’s overall strategic plan.
